Vinyl Chemicals (India) Limited closed at ₹262.8 on the NSE, edging up by 0.32% in a session marked by narrow trading. The stock remains above its immediate support of ₹249.66 while facing resistance near ₹275.94, suggesting a consolidation phase. The modest uptick reflects cautious buying interest amid a sideways price structure.

Volume patterns on the NSE for Vinyl Chemicals have been relatively subdued in recent sessions, indicating that the current price move is not driven by aggressive accumulation or distribution. The stock’s sector, specialty chemicals, has witnessed mixed performance, with some mid‑cap players benefiting from export demand and raw‑material cost stability. Vinyl Chemicals, however, trades with lower liquidity compared to larger peers, which can amplify intraday swings. The key driver behind the marginal gain appears to be short‑term buying interest near the support zone of ₹249.66. The stock has been oscillating within a range of approximately ₹250–₹276 over the past few weeks, showing no clear directional breakout. The price action suggests that participants are adopting a wait‑and‑watch approach until a definitive catalyst emerges. With a year‑to‑date return that remains muted relative to broader indices, the stock’s movement is largely influenced by company‑specific fundamentals and sector‑level news rather than broad market momentum.

From a technical perspective, Vinyl Chemicals is trading above its 50‑day moving average, which is currently in the ₹256–₹259 zone, providing near‑term support.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is in the mid‑40s to low‑50s range, indicating neutral momentum without any overbought or oversold extremes.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) indicator shows a slight bullish crossover on the daily chart, but the signal lacks strength as the histogram remains near zero. Price action patterns reveal a series of higher lows since the stock found support at ₹249.66 in the previous month. However, each upward attempt has been capped near the ₹274–₹276 resistance band. The stock is currently forming a symmetrical triangle pattern on the hourly chart, which could resolve with a breakout in either direction. Key resistance remains at ₹275.94, while a sustained move below ₹249.66 would expose further downside toward the ₹240 level, where the 200‑day moving average lies (approximately ₹238–₹242 range).

Looking ahead, Vinyl Chemicals could see a breakout above ₹275.94 if buying volume picks up and the broader chemical sector sentiment improves. Such a move might propel the stock toward the ₹290–₹300 zone in the medium term. Conversely, failure to hold above ₹260 could trigger a retest of the ₹250 support, and a close below ₹249.66 may lead to a more pronounced decline toward ₹240–₹235. Key factors that could influence future performance include quarterly earnings announcements, changes in chemical import/export policies, and raw‑material price trends. Any positive surprise in revenue or margin expansion may attract institutional interest. On the flip side, sector‑wide slowdown or adverse regulatory developments could weigh on the stock. Traders may watch for a decisive move above resistance with above‑average volume as a confirmation of strength.
